Bonneville 130 club

I am returning to Bonneville in two weeks to spectate. The 130 mpg Club is also apealing, but I am not sure if the SVX could do it. You would have to get 130-140 within a mile as I read the rules. One road test said 15.5 sec 1/4 mile and 120 mph after 28 seconds. Does anyone know how long it takes to reach 130 plus on pavement?

Reading up on El Mirage lake, they allow non-club members to do "Timing Only" runs, no official numbers/ineligible for records, but with a nice flat 6mi run I'm sure I could get it up there. Plus in the "Under 150mph" class, no special equipment is required beyond 3point belts, and a helmet.
